Faris Sabanija was born in Sarajevo, Bosnia and Herzegovina on November 27th, 2000. He is passionate and knowlegdeable in writing, directing, sound recording, and photography. When Faris was teenager, he relocated to Ankara, Turkey due to his father's employment. He graduated from Oasis International School, an American high school. Upon graduation, he made a huge step to move to Prague to pursue his dream of becoming a film director. Since he was a child, Faris enjoyed making short films using his small camera and directing his younger siblings to act out. Currently, Faris graduated and received his Associate of Arts in Narrtive directing at Prague Film School. Soon, he is expected to enroll at Prague City University to continue his educational journey toward Bachelor of Arts.
